Abstract
The utility model discloses a kind of paralyzed patient caring shift units, including pedestal, the upper surface of the pedestal is fixedly installed with the first telescopic rod, the upper surface for placing main body symmetrically offers left side secondary transfer slot and right side secondary transfer slot, and massage slot is offered between left side secondary transfer slot and right side secondary transfer slot, pass through the rotation of the rotary cylinder in left side secondary transfer slot and right side secondary transfer slot, paralytic is moved to and is placed in main body, reduce the labour for looking after paralytic family members, the family members for looking after paralytic are allow to carry out arrangement cleaning to hospital bed, paralytic is avoided to suffer from bedsore, simultaneously, when paralytic lies in and places in main body, paralytic can be massaged by the massage cylinder in massage slot, slow down the degeneration of paralytic's physical function, paralytic is set to get well early.

Working principle: a kind of paralyzed patient caring shift unit, when needing to move to paralytic, to the hospital bed of patient
When being arranged, by 30 mobile base 1 of movable pulley, by pedestal 1 after hospital bed, the second telescopic rod 10 is controlled, Displacement plate is made
14 close to hospital bed, after paralytic is moved on Displacement plate 14, controls the second telescopic rod 10, makes Displacement plate 14 close to placement master
Body 6 is pressed after close to main body 6 are placed and rotates forward switch 25, and first motor 18 is rotated forward, and then first motor 18 drives first
Gear 20 rotates, and rotates rotary cylinder 19, passes through the rotary cylinder 19 in left side secondary transfer slot 15 and right side secondary transfer slot 16
Rotation auxiliary paralytic be moved to place main body 6 on, then make first motor 18 power off, stop operating, then press turn
Dynamic switch 27 makes the second motor 21 be powered and second gear 23 is driven to rotate, meanwhile, so that heater 29 is powered and open, passes through second
After gear 23 drives massage cylinder 22 to rotate, paralytic is massaged by massage column 28, meanwhile, during massage
By the heating of heater 29, promote the blood circulation of paralytic, reduces the catagen speed of paralytic's physical skills, this
When, the family members for looking after paralytic can arrange its hospital bed, after arrangement, press reversal switch 26, make first motor
18 reversions drive first gear 20 to rotate, invert rotary cylinder 19, pass through 15 He of left side secondary transfer slot by first motor 18
The rotation of rotary cylinder 19 in right side secondary transfer slot 16 assists paralytic to be moved on Displacement plate 14 from main body 6 is placed, then
It may return to paralytic on hospital bed close to hospital bed Displacement plate 14 by the second telescopic rod 10 of control, it is practical new by this
Type not only facilitates and moves to paralytic, makes its family members is convenient to clear up hospital bed, hospital bed is made to keep cleaning, reduce
The probability of paralysis disease life bedsore, meanwhile, paralytic can be massaged, promote the blood circulation of paralytic, mitigated
The degeneration of paralytic's physical function.
